I am pleased to announce, in affiliation with the Mount Ararat High School Science Club, the first-ever Maine Science Bowl Invitational, in-person, in Topsham, Sagadahoc County, Maine! All important information is below.

The tournament will be directed by myself.

Location and Dates

The Maine Science Bowl Invitational will be hosted at Mount Ararat High School in Topsham, Maine on January 28th, 2023. This is just off of Exit 31 of Interstate 295. This is around 30 minutes from both Portland and Augusta, and around 2 hours from Boston. It is also 75-90 minutes from the Bangor Area.

The tournament will take place on Saturday, January 28th from 9:00 AM to 4:30 PM, with registration opening at 8:30 AM.

Questions/Format

The Maine Science Bowl Invitational will be using the Phoenix Science Bowl set, written by the Davidson Academy Science Bowl Team. We will be introducing negs, where instead of a team being given +4 if the other team gets the question wrong the other team just loses 4 points. This is in order to make the tournament compatible with the latest in Science Bowl and Quiz Bowl technology.

Teams will be fairly placed into preliminary brackets before being re-seeded for playoffs. Teams will be guaranteed a minimum of 8 games; teams will be expected to play all available rounds, even if your team is not in contention for the championship.

Teams

There are a maximum of 6 players per team, four of whom may play at once. If you wish to bring more players than that, please register additional teams. There are no exceptions to this rule. Teams may play short, with one player as a minimum. Nobody may switch teams during the tournament, such as from “A” to “B” or otherwise.

The field is capped at 12 teams. You will be placed onto a waitlist if you miss the cutoff, and the field may expand if we get more staff.

We are happy to allow pseudonymous teams and teams not directly sponsored by their district to register. However, we do have certain requirements for these teams, so please contact us via phone or email prior to registration and we will be happy to work with you.

It is not mandatory for a coach, parent, or adult to attend with their team; however, it is highly recommended.

Readers, Buzzers, and Question Sets

Each school is required to bring one reader for every two teams attending a tournament. Schools that cannot bring readers will be charged a $30 fee per team. Keep in mind this does not have to be a coach! It can be a player who would rather read, an extra player, a parent, an alumnus, someone’s friend, sibling, or first cousin once removed, or anyone else that can read and scorekeep. Readers and Scorekeepers will be required to have a laptop computer on them to read the packets as they are digitally distributed.

Buzzer discounts will be offered to the amount of $15 per buzzer set.

Prizes

Trophies will be awarded to the top 2 teams after each tournament and the individual with the highest average Points per Game overall. The eight or so high scorers at each tournament will be awarded book prizes. We will be keeping track of individual top scorers.
